Handover note — Quillstream CLI (logtail). The `qtail` tool streams logs from the Fennwick cluster; default buffer is 500 lines, and `--follow` reconnects automatically on broker restarts. Known quirk: timestamps shift to UTC after a rotation, so warn customers before they compare against dashboards. Config lives in the ops vault. For questions during the transition, contact the engineer named below.

account owner for bajog-yadug: Oliax Ralius

## Session Handling — Chirpline Log Sampler

Chirpline emits ~40k lines/min. The sampler keeps 1% by session hash, so a session is either fully kept or fully dropped. Sampling config lives in the control endpoint; changes apply within a minute. To query or update sampling rates, authenticate with the bearer token below.

login token, yajeg-fawif: eyJhbGciOiJIUzI1NiIsInR5cCI6IkpXVCJ9.eyJzdWIiOiIEdPQYnZXaZIn0.HSRTnYZBx0Qc

## Sweeper Design (Orphaned Resources)

The Mossgate sweeper scans for resources whose owner record was deleted: volumes, snapshots, stale DNS entries. It runs in dry-run by default; deletion requires a grace period and two consecutive orphan detections. Scan cadence is staggered per region to avoid API throttling. No manual cleanup going forward — everything routes through the sweeper. Parameters below are per-region defaults.

tuning table, kawep-tawif:
CAPS = {
    "olidor": 80,
    "belion": 7,
    "quenys": 225,
    "druox": 839,
    "fraath": 482,
}